Resilience is the capacity to bounce back from adversity and grow stronger from overcoming negative events (Fred Luthans, 2002; Reivich & Shatt, 2002). The Psychological Capital Questionnaire is an introspective psychological inventory consisting of 24 items pertaining to an individual's Psychological Capital, or positive psychological state of development.
